Bitrix — это платформа для создания и управления веб-сайтами, которая предлагает различные инструменты и функции для разработки сайтов любой сложности. Один из ключевых аспектов создания сайта на платформе Bitrix — это создание уникального и привлекательного дизайна с помощью шаблонов.
Шаблон для Bitrix — это файлы, которые определяют структуру и внешний вид вашего сайта. Он содержит различные элементы, такие как заголовки, навигационное меню, футер, секции контента и другие, которые могут быть настроены и адаптированы под требования вашего проекта.
Создание шаблона для Bitrix включает несколько шагов. Во-первых, вы должны определить общую структуру вашего сайта — какие разделы будут на нем присутствовать и как они будут организованы. Затем, вы должны разработать дизайн каждой страницы вашего сайта, учитывая требования вашего бренда, целевую аудиторию и цели вашего проекта.
После того, как вы определите структуру и разработаете дизайн, вы можете приступить к созданию файлов шаблона. Для этого вам необходимо использовать язык шаблонов Bitrix — HTML с вставками специальных тегов и функций. В этих файлах вы можете определить внешний вид каждого элемента вашего сайта — цвета, шрифты, стили, фоны и многое другое.
Создание шаблона для Bitrix: основные шаги
Создание шаблона для Bitrix включает в себя следующие основные шаги:
Шаг 1 | Подготовка дизайн-макета |
Шаг 2 | Создание структуры шаблона |
Шаг 3 | Разработка внешнего вида шаблона |
Шаг 4 | Интеграция шаблона с Bitrix |
На первом шаге необходимо подготовить дизайн-макет, который будет описывать расположение и взаимодействие элементов на веб-странице. Это может быть выполнено в графическом редакторе или с использованием специализированного инструмента для создания макетов.
На втором шаге создается структура шаблона, включающая разделение страницы на блоки, задание мест расположения элементов и определение их иерархии. Это может быть выполнено с использованием HTML-тегов и CSS-стилей.
На третьем шаге разрабатывается внешний вид шаблона. Здесь определяется цветовая схема, шрифты, изображения, а также прочие визуальные характеристики элементов веб-страницы. Для этого могут использоваться CSS-стили и графические редакторы.
Четвертый и последний шаг — интеграция созданного шаблона с Bitrix. На этом этапе необходимо правильным образом подключить и настроить шаблон в системе, чтобы он корректно отображался на сайте. Для этого обычно используется специальный инструментарий и конфигурационные файлы Bitrix.
Процесс создания шаблона для Bitrix может быть сложным, особенно для новичков, но он позволяет получить полный контроль над внешним видом сайта и создать уникальный дизайн, соответствующий требованиям и целям вашего проекта.
Выбор дизайна и оформления
Если выбран способ создания своего дизайна, важно учесть цели и потребности сайта, а также его аудиторию. Дизайн должен быть привлекательным и удобным для пользователей, соответствовать цветовой гамме и стилю бренда.
Кроме того, необходимо предусмотреть адаптивное оформление, чтобы сайт хорошо отображался на различных устройствах – от компьютеров до мобильных телефонов.
Важными элементами дизайна также являются шрифты, отступы, цвета и графика. Шрифты должны быть читабельными и гармонично сочетаться с остальными элементами дизайна. Отступы помогут сделать контент более удобочитаемым и акцентировать внимание на важных элементах. Цвета должны быть согласованы и отражать общую концепцию сайта.
Важным аспектом оформления является навигация. Меню должно быть интуитивно понятным и легко доступным для пользователя. Также можно использовать поисковую строку для более удобной навигации по сайту.
Для более эффективного создания шаблона в Bitrix рекомендуется использовать специальные инструменты и функционал платформы. Это позволяет сократить время разработки и повысить качество готового шаблона.
В итоге, выбор дизайна и оформления для шаблона Bitrix – это важный шаг в создании функционального и приятного для пользователей сайта.
Определение структуры имен файлов
При создании шаблона для Bitrix важно правильно определить структуру имен файлов, чтобы обеспечить удобство и организованность проекта. Структура файлов должна быть логичной и понятной для разработчиков и других участников проекта.
Ключевым элементом структуры имен файлов является использование понятных и описательных названий файлов, которые отражают их содержание и функциональность. Это позволяет быстро находить необходимый файл и понимать его назначение.
Один из распространенных подходов для структуры имен файлов в шаблонах Bitrix — это использование модульной организации. Каждый модуль может иметь свою отдельную директорию, в которой хранятся все файлы, относящиеся к этому модулю. Такая структура помогает организовать файлы по функциональности и упрощает поддержку и разработку проекта.
Для удобства дальнейшей работы с файлами, можно определить некоторую систему префиксов или суффиксов для имен файлов. Например, файлы, отвечающие за отображение пользовательского интерфейса, можно назвать с префиксом «template» или суффиксом «view». Файлы, содержащие логику бизнес-процессов, можно назвать с префиксом «logic» или суффиксом «controller». Это поможет однозначно определить назначение каждого файла.
Важно также определить структуру директорий, в которых будут храниться файлы. Например, можно создать директории для различных типов файлов, такие как «templates» для шаблонов, «components» для компонентов и т.д. Это упростит навигацию по проекту и обеспечит логическую организацию файлов.
Директория | Описание |
---|---|
templates | Хранение файлов шаблонов |
components | Хранение файлов компонентов |
modules | Хранение файлов модулей |
includes | Хранение файлов включений |
Таким образом, определение структуры имен файлов является важным шагом при создании шаблона для Bitrix. Использование понятных и описательных названий файлов, модульной организации и удобной структуры директорий поможет облегчить разработку и поддержку проекта.
Создание базы данных и подключение к Bitrix
Для успешной работы с Bitrix необходимо создать базу данных и правильно настроить подключение к ней. В этой статье мы рассмотрим этапы создания базы данных и подключения к ней в Bitrix.
Первым шагом является создание базы данных. Для этого вам понадобится административный доступ к хостингу, на котором размещен Bitrix. Вам потребуется войти в панель управления хостингом и найти раздел, где можно создать новую базу данных.
При создании базы данных важно указать кодировку UTF-8, чтобы поддерживать все символы, включая кириллицу. Также рекомендуется задать название базы данных, которое будет легко запомнить и отражать ее назначение.
После создания базы данных вам потребуется настроить подключение к ней в Bitrix. Для этого откройте файл bitrix/php_interface/dbconn.php
в редакторе кода. В этом файле вы найдете строки, которые определяют параметры подключения к базе данных:
Параметр | Описание |
---|---|
$DBType | Тип базы данных (например, MySQL) |
$DBHost | Адрес хоста базы данных |
$DBName | Название базы данных |
$DBLogin | Логин для доступа к базе данных |
$DBPassword | Пароль для доступа к базе данных |
Внесите необходимые изменения в соответствии с параметрами вашей базы данных. Убедитесь, что параметры соответствуют данным, которые вы указали при создании базы данных.
После сохранения изменений в файле dbconn.php
сохраните файл и перезагрузите страницу сайта Bitrix. Если все настроено правильно, вы должны увидеть, что подключение к базе данных прошло успешно.
Теперь вы можете приступить к работе с Bitrix, используя подключенную базу данных. Убедитесь, что вы делаете регулярные резервные копии базы данных, чтобы избежать потери данных в случае непредвиденных сбоев или ошибок.
Разработка основных компонентов и макетов
Компоненты представляют собой функциональные блоки, которые отображают информацию на страницах сайта. Для их разработки можно использовать язык программирования PHP и язык шаблонизатора Bitrix — компонентный шаблонизатор.
Макеты определяют структуру страниц и расположение компонентов. Они включают в себя верхнюю и нижнюю части страницы, шапку, футер и контентную область. Макеты могут быть разработаны с использованием HTML и CSS.
Основной компонент шаблона — это главная страница сайта. В ней определены основные блоки, такие как хедер и футер, а также подключены необходимые стили и скрипты.
После разработки компонентов необходимо создать макеты, определяющие структуру страниц сайта. В макетах указывается расположение блоков и компонентов. Также в них можно задать стили и параметры для каждого блока.
В итоге, разработка основных компонентов и макетов является неотъемлемой частью создания шаблона для Bitrix. Они определяют функциональность и визуальное оформление сайта, а также обеспечивают его гибкость и масштабируемость.
Добавление необходимых функций и модулей
При создании шаблона для Bitrix необходимо добавить несколько ключевых функций и модулей, чтобы обеспечить правильное функционирование сайта.
Во-первых, необходимо добавить функцию подключения основных модулей Bitrix. Для этого в файле шаблона (например, header.php) нужно использовать следующий код:
<?php CModule::IncludeModule(«main»); CModule::IncludeModule(«iblock»); CModule::IncludeModule(«catalog»); ?>
Этот код подключает модули «main», «iblock» и «catalog», которые обеспечивают базовую функциональность контентного менеджмента, работы с информационными блоками и каталогами товаров соответственно.
Кроме того, для работы с шаблоном необходимо добавить следующие функции:
<?php $APPLICATION->SetAdditionalCSS(«/path/to/style.css»); $APPLICATION->AddHeadScript(«/path/to/script.js»); ?>
Функция SetAdditionalCSS() позволяет подключить дополнительные файлы стилей, а функция AddHeadScript() — дополнительные скрипты, необходимые для работы шаблона.
Также рекомендуется добавить проверку на авторизацию пользователя:
<?php if ($USER->IsAuthorized()) { // код, выполняемый, если пользователь авторизован } else { // код, выполняемый, если пользователь не авторизован } ?>
Это позволит отображать различный контент в зависимости от статуса авторизации пользователя.
Таким образом, добавление необходимых функций и модулей в шаблон Bitrix обеспечивает его корректное функционирование и позволяет реализовать нужные функциональные возможности сайта.
Тестирование и оптимизация шаблона для Bitrix
Перед началом тестирования необходимо определить цель тестирования и выбрать основные показатели для оценки эффективности шаблона. Одним из таких показателей может быть уровень отказов, время загрузки страницы, клики по определенным элементам и другие.
Оптимизация шаблона включает в себя несколько шагов. Сначала необходимо провести аудит шаблона и выявить слабые места. Затем можно приступить к процессу оптимизации. Важно оптимизировать изображения, используемые в шаблоне, чтобы сократить время загрузки страницы. Также рекомендуется минимизировать количество файлов JavaScript и CSS и объединять их в один файл.
После проведения оптимизации необходимо провести тестирование шаблона. Здесь важно убедиться, что все функциональные элементы работают корректно, нет ошибок и сбоев. Также стоит проверить время загрузки страницы и другие показатели, чтобы убедиться в положительных изменениях после оптимизации.
Важно помнить о постоянном мониторинге и обновлении шаблона. Технологии и требования пользователей постоянно меняются, поэтому необходимо следить за новыми трендами и лучшими практиками для оптимизации шаблона для Bitrix.